As the 2024 Formula 1 season approaches its conclusion, Lewis Hamilton finds himself in a reflective mood. The seven-time world champion, now in his 18th season in Formula 1, recently sat down to discuss his incredible journey, career highlights, and what continues to drive his passion for racing.
Looking Back at an Unprecedented Career
Hamilton's statistics speak for themselves: over 100 race victories, 100+ pole positions, and seven world championships. But beyond the numbers lies a story of determination, evolution, and an unwavering commitment to excellence that has defined modern Formula 1.
"When I started back in 2007, I never imagined I'd still be racing at this level nearly two decades later," Hamilton reflected. "Every season brings new challenges, new technologies to master, and new reasons to fall in love with this sport all over again."

Beyond Racing: A Legacy of Impact
Hamilton's influence extends far beyond the race track. His advocacy for diversity and inclusion in motorsport, environmental initiatives, and social justice causes have reshaped what it means to be a Formula 1 driver in the modern era.
The British driver's impact on bringing new audiences to Formula 1, particularly in underrepresented communities, has been transformational for the sport's global reach and relevance.
